Output 694865a03a1b848e588dfe7cf2eea5ecd75ee836e4907f0804a68b06b9e2bc20:0

value
18578500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 29b955771d6eddce46ab231402cf8d3bfce2a3f3 OP_EQUAL
address
MBhmxWvn4yxvc4Ave7jfBi6dDRUEBF8cyT
transaction
694865a03a1b848e588dfe7cf2eea5ecd75ee836e4907f0804a68b06b9e2bc20
spent
true